What Engine Oil Does
Engine oil serves multiple critical functions:
Lubrication: Oil creates a thin film between metal surfaces, preventing direct metal-on-metal contact that causes wear. Without adequate lubrication, engine components grind against each other, generating excessive heat and causing rapid deterioration.
Cooling: Oil absorbs heat from engine components and carries it away, helping maintain optimal operating temperatures. The oil cooling effect is especially important in high-stress situations like towing or hot weather driving.
Cleaning: Detergents and dispersants in modern oil suspend dirt, carbon deposits, and combustion byproducts, preventing them from settling on engine surfaces. The oil filter captures these contaminants during circulation.
Sealing: Oil helps seal the tiny gaps between pistons and cylinder walls, maintaining compression and preventing combustion gases from escaping into the crankcase.
Corrosion Protection: Additives in oil form protective barriers on metal surfaces, preventing rust and corrosion from moisture and acidic combustion byproducts.
What Happens When Oil Ages
Over time and miles, engine oil degrades through:
Thermal Breakdown: High engine temperatures gradually break down oil molecules, reducing their lubricating effectiveness.
Contamination: Oil accumulates dirt, metal particles, fuel residue, and combustion byproducts that overwhelm its cleaning additives.
Additive Depletion: The chemicals that provide cleaning, anti-wear, and other protective properties gradually deplete.
Viscosity Changes: Oil can thicken from contamination or thin from molecular breakdown, either way reducing its effectiveness.
Old, degraded oil can’t protect your engine properly, leading to increased wear, reduced efficiency, and potential damage.
Understanding F-150 Oil Requirements
Different F-150 models and engine types require specific oil types and quantities. Using the correct oil ensures optimal engine protection and performance.
Oil Type by Engine
3.3L Ti-VCT V6: Typically requires 6 quarts of 5W-20 or 5W-30 synthetic blend or full synthetic oil.
2.7L EcoBoost V6: Requires 6 quarts of 5W-30 full synthetic oil. The turbocharged design demands synthetic oil’s superior heat resistance.
3.5L EcoBoost V6: Needs 6 quarts of 5W-30 full synthetic oil. This high-output turbocharged engine requires full synthetic protection.
5.0L Coyote V8: Takes 8.8 quarts of 5W-20 or 5W-30 synthetic blend or full synthetic oil (capacity includes filter).
3.0L Power Stroke Diesel: Requires 10 quarts of 5W-30 or 10W-30 diesel-specific oil with proper certifications.
3.5L PowerBoost Hybrid: Uses 6 quarts of 5W-30 full synthetic oil.
Always verify your specific requirements in your owner’s manual, as Ford occasionally updates specifications between model years.
Synthetic vs Conventional Oil
Modern F-150s increasingly require or recommend full synthetic oil, especially turbocharged EcoBoost engines. Here’s why:
Synthetic Oil Advantages:
- Superior performance at extreme temperatures (both hot and cold)
- Better resistance to thermal breakdown
- Improved fuel economy (reduced friction)
- Longer drain intervals possible
- Enhanced protection for turbocharged engines
- Better cold-weather starting
Conventional Oil:
- Lower upfront cost
- Adequate for older, non-turbocharged engines
- Shorter change intervals required
- Less protection under extreme conditions
For most modern F-150s, full synthetic oil is worth the investment. The extended drain intervals (often 7,500-10,000 miles vs 3,000-5,000 for conventional) offset the higher per-quart cost, while providing superior protection for your expensive engine.
Oil Filter Selection
Quality oil filters matter as much as quality oil. Your filter captures contaminants that would otherwise circulate through the engine.
OEM (Ford Motorcraft) Filters: Designed specifically for your F-150, guaranteed compatibility, and excellent filtration. Generally the safest choice.
Premium Aftermarket (Wix, Fram Ultra, K&N, Mobile 1): High-quality alternatives often matching or exceeding OEM performance.
Budget Aftermarket: Adequate for basic protection but may have shorter service lives and less effective filtration.
Never cheap out on oil filters. A failed filter can allow unfiltered oil to circulate or, worse, restrict oil flow entirely.
Tools and Materials You’ll Need
Gathering everything before starting makes the job much smoother.
Required Tools
Jack and Jack Stands: Essential for safely raising and supporting the truck. Never work under a vehicle supported only by a jack.
Wheel Chocks: Place behind rear wheels for additional safety when the front is raised.
Socket Wrench Set: For removing the drain plug (typically 15mm or 16mm on F-150s).
Oil Filter Wrench: Various types available—cup-style, strap, or chain wrenches. Choose one compatible with your filter size.
Drain Pan: Minimum 6-8 quart capacity to catch old oil. Shallow, wide pans work best.
Funnel: Long-neck funnel reaches the oil fill opening easily.
Rags or Shop Towels: For cleaning spills and wiping parts.
Gloves: Protect your hands from hot oil and keep them cleaner.
Safety Glasses: Protect eyes from dripping oil when working underneath.
Required Materials
New Engine Oil: Correct type and quantity for your specific engine (see previous section).
New Oil Filter: Match your engine—verify part number compatibility.
New Drain Plug Washer (recommended): The crush washer creates a seal and should be replaced each change to prevent leaks.
Container for Used Oil: Old milk jugs or purpose-built containers work well.
Optional But Helpful Tools
Torque Wrench: Ensures proper drain plug tightening (typically 25-30 ft-lbs for F-150s).
Flashlight or Work Light: Improves visibility under the truck.
Creeper: Makes sliding under the truck much more comfortable.
Magnetic Pickup Tool: Helpful if you drop the drain plug.
Oil Filter Pliers: Backup option if the filter is stuck.
Safety Precautions: Read This First
Safety must be your top priority when working on vehicles.
Critical Safety Rules
Never work under a vehicle supported only by a jack: Jacks can fail. Always use jack stands rated for your truck’s weight and position them on solid frame points.
Allow the engine to cool slightly if recently driven: Hot oil can cause serious burns. Let the truck sit for 5-10 minutes after running—oil should be warm but not scalding.
Work on a level surface: Uneven ground increases tipping risks and affects oil drainage.
Use wheel chocks: Prevent any possibility of the truck rolling.
Wear safety glasses: Oil can drip into your eyes when working underneath.
Ventilate your work area: If working in a garage, keep doors open for fresh air circulation.
Keep children and pets away: Your work area should be secure and distraction-free.
Know how to handle spills: Have kitty litter or absorbent material ready for oil spills on concrete or asphalt.
Identifying Your Jack Points
F-150 safe jack points are typically:
Front: The frame rails behind the front wheels provide solid jacking points. Look for reinforced areas or specific notches.
Rear: The rear axle housing or frame points near the rear wheels.
Always consult your owner’s manual for exact jack point locations, as they vary by generation and model. Using improper jack points can damage your truck or create dangerous situations.
Step-by-Step Oil Change Process
Now let’s walk through the complete oil change procedure for your F-150.
Step 1: Prepare Your Workspace
Park on a level surface and engage the parking brake firmly. If you have a manual transmission, put it in first gear or reverse. For automatics, ensure it’s in Park.
Gather all tools and materials so everything is within reach. Open your new oil containers but don’t remove the seals yet.
Let the engine warm up by running it for 5-10 minutes if it’s cold. Warm oil flows more easily and carries more suspended contaminants. Turn off the engine and wait 2-3 minutes for it to cool slightly—you want warm oil, not scalding hot oil.
Step 2: Raise and Secure the Vehicle
Place wheel chocks behind both rear wheels.
Position your jack under the proper front jack point. Consult your owner’s manual for exact locations.
Raise the front end until you have comfortable working clearance underneath. Most F-150s need to be raised 12-18 inches for adequate access.
Place jack stands under the frame at the designated support points. Lower the truck onto the stands slowly and carefully.
Give the truck a firm shake to ensure it’s stable on the jack stands before going underneath.
Some lifted F-150s or trucks with higher ground clearance may not require jacking. If you can comfortably slide underneath and reach the drain plug and filter, you can skip this step.
Step 3: Locate and Remove the Drain Plug
Slide underneath the truck with your drain pan, wrench, and flashlight.
Locate the oil pan on the bottom of the engine—it’s a large metal pan typically holding 6-9 quarts of oil. The drain plug sits at the lowest point, usually near the back of the pan.
Position your drain pan directly under the drain plug. Place it slightly toward the front of the drain plug—oil will shoot forward initially before settling to a drip.
Loosen the drain plug by turning it counterclockwise with your socket wrench. You may need considerable force to break it loose initially.
Remove the plug by hand once it’s loose, quickly pulling it away while the oil begins flowing. Be careful—the oil will rush out with force initially.
Let the oil drain completely. This typically takes 5-10 minutes. The flow will slow to a drip, and eventually, just occasional drops. Wait until dripping essentially stops.
Inspect the drain plug and washer. Look for metal shavings or excessive wear on the plug threads. The crush washer should be replaced—it’s a small aluminum or copper ring that seals the drain hole.
Step 4: Replace the Drain Plug
Wipe the drain plug area on the oil pan clean with a rag, removing any residual oil or debris.
Install a new crush washer on the drain plug if available (highly recommended).
Thread the drain plug by hand first to ensure it’s not cross-threaded. It should turn easily at first.
Tighten the plug firmly with your wrench. Tighten it snugly but don’t overtighten—you’ll strip the threads in the aluminum oil pan. Proper torque is typically 25-30 ft-lbs for F-150 drain plugs. If you don’t have a torque wrench, tighten it firmly but not with all your strength—think “snug plus a quarter turn.”
Step 5: Replace the Oil Filter
Locate the oil filter. On most F-150s, it’s accessible from underneath, typically near the front of the engine on the passenger side. Some engines have the filter accessible from the top under the hood.
Position your drain pan under the filter—oil will spill when you remove it.
Loosen the old filter with your filter wrench by turning counterclockwise. Once loose, unscrew it by hand. Be ready—oil will spill as you pull it away.
Check the old filter mounting surface on the engine. The rubber gasket from the old filter should have come off with the filter. If it stuck to the engine, carefully remove it—a stuck old gasket will cause the new filter to leak.
Prepare the new filter by applying a thin coat of clean new oil to the rubber gasket. This ensures proper sealing and makes removal easier at the next oil change.
Thread the new filter by hand onto the mounting post. Turn it clockwise until the gasket makes contact with the engine surface.
Tighten the filter snugly by hand. Most filters should be tightened about three-quarters to one full turn after the gasket contacts the mounting surface. Do not use the filter wrench to tighten—hand-tight is correct. Over-tightening makes removal difficult next time and can damage the gasket.
Step 6: Lower the Vehicle (If Raised)
If you raised your truck, now’s the time to lower it:
Raise the truck slightly with your jack to take pressure off the jack stands.
Remove the jack stands and set them aside safely.
Lower the truck slowly until all four wheels are on the ground.
Remove the jack and wheel chocks.
Step 7: Add New Engine Oil
Open the hood and locate the oil fill cap. It’s typically marked with an oil can symbol and located on top of the engine.
Remove the oil fill cap and set it aside where it won’t fall into the engine bay.
Insert your funnel into the oil fill opening.
Pour in the recommended amount of new oil. If your engine takes 6 quarts, pour in 5 quarts first, then check the level before adding more. This prevents overfilling.
Add oil gradually, checking as you go. It’s easier to add a little more than to remove excess oil.
Step 8: Check the Oil Level
Replace the oil fill cap securely once you’ve added the appropriate amount.
Start the engine and let it run for 30-60 seconds. Watch for the oil pressure light—it should turn off within a few seconds of starting. If it stays on, shut off the engine immediately and investigate.
Check underneath for leaks while the engine runs. Look at the drain plug and filter—you shouldn’t see any dripping. A few drops is normal as residual oil settles, but steady dripping indicates a problem.
Turn off the engine and wait 2-3 minutes for oil to settle back into the pan.
Pull out the dipstick, wipe it completely clean with a rag, reinsert it fully, then pull it out again to check the level.
Read the oil level on the dipstick. It should be between the “Min” and “Max” marks, ideally near the maximum. The difference between minimum and maximum is typically about 1 quart.
Add more oil if needed in small increments (1/4 quart at a time), rechecking each time until the level reaches the full mark.
Step 9: Dispose of Old Oil Properly
Never pour used oil on the ground, down drains, or in the trash. Used motor oil is toxic and considered hazardous waste in most jurisdictions.
Pour the used oil from your drain pan into a sealed container. Old milk jugs or purpose-built oil containers work well. Many auto parts stores provide free used oil containers.
Take used oil to a recycling center. Options include:
- Auto parts stores (AutoZone, O’Reilly, Advance Auto Parts typically accept used oil free)
- Quick-lube shops (many accept used oil even if you didn’t service there)
- Municipal hazardous waste facilities
- Some service stations
Used oil filters should also be recycled. Many facilities that accept used oil also take filters. Let the filter drain completely before transporting it.
Step 10: Record Your Maintenance
Document the oil change in your maintenance records:
- Date and mileage
- Oil type and quantity used
- Filter brand and part number
- Any observations (leaks, unusual metal in old oil, etc.)
Reset your oil life monitor if equipped. The process varies by year—consult your owner’s manual. Generally involves:
- Turn ignition to “on” without starting the engine
- Fully depress the accelerator pedal three times within 10 seconds
- Turn ignition off
Place an oil change reminder sticker on your windshield noting mileage and date for the next change.
Oil Change Interval: How Often Should You Change F-150 Oil?
The recommended oil change interval depends on several factors.
Ford’s Official Recommendations
Modern F-150s with Ford’s Intelligent Oil-Life Monitor use sensors and algorithms to calculate optimal change intervals based on:
- Driving conditions
- Temperature extremes
- Towing and hauling frequency
- Engine speed and load
- Oil temperature
Typical intervals: 5,000-10,000 miles depending on driving conditions.
Severe vs Normal Service
Severe Service Conditions (shorter intervals recommended):
- Frequent short trips (less than 10 miles)
- Extended idling or low-speed driving
- Driving in dusty conditions
- Towing or hauling heavy loads
- Off-road driving
- Extreme temperature operation (very hot or very cold)
Normal Service Conditions (standard intervals):
- Primarily highway driving
- Consistent operating temperatures
- Moderate climate
- Minimal towing
Most F-150 owners operate under severe service conditions more often than they realize. When in doubt, change oil more frequently.
Synthetic Oil Extended Intervals
Full synthetic oil safely extends change intervals to 7,500-10,000 miles for many F-150 engines under normal service. Benefits include:
- Superior thermal stability
- Better protection between changes
- Reduced frequency means less hassle
- Environmental benefit (less oil consumption overall)
Always monitor your oil life indicator and never exceed Ford’s maximum recommended interval.
Troubleshooting Common Issues
Sometimes problems arise during or after oil changes. Here’s how to address them.
Oil Drain Plug Won’t Loosen
Problem: Drain plug is stuck or rounded off.
Solutions:
- Use a six-point socket rather than twelve-point for better grip
- Apply penetrating oil and wait 15 minutes
- Tap the wrench gently with a hammer to break corrosion
- Use a larger wrench for more leverage
- As last resort, use a bolt extractor socket
Oil Filter Won’t Budge
Problem: Filter is stuck tight from previous over-tightening.
Solutions:
- Use a different style filter wrench (cap-style often works when strap fails)
- Drive a screwdriver through the filter body and use it as a lever (messy but effective)
- Use oil filter pliers for maximum grip
- Apply penetrating oil around the filter base and wait
Oil Leak After Change
Problem: Oil dripping from underneath after finishing.
Diagnosis and Solutions:
- From drain plug: Drain plug not tight enough, missing washer, or stripped threads. Retighten or replace washer. Stripped threads may require an oversized drain plug or pan replacement.
- From filter: Filter not tight enough, double gasket (old gasket stuck on engine), or damaged gasket. Tighten filter or remove and inspect for double gasket.
- From fill cap: Cap not seated properly. Remove and reinstall cap.
Oil Pressure Light Stays On
Problem: Oil pressure warning light remains illuminated after starting.
Immediate Action: Shut off engine immediately—running with low oil pressure causes severe damage.
Possible Causes:
- Low oil level (add oil and recheck)
- Wrong oil viscosity (drain and refill with correct oil)
- Oil filter not properly installed (check installation)
- Faulty oil pressure sensor (less common)
Engine Makes Noise After Oil Change
Problem: Engine sounds different—rattling, tapping, or knocking.
Possible Causes:
- Wrong oil viscosity (too thin or too thick)
- Low oil level (check and add oil)
- Dirty oil filter installed (ensure new filter was used)
- Mechanical problem coincidentally appearing (unrelated to oil change)
Cost Comparison: DIY vs Professional Service
Understanding the financial benefits of DIY oil changes helps justify the initial tool investment.
DIY Oil Change Costs
Per Oil Change:
- Oil (6 quarts synthetic): $30-$45
- Oil filter: $8-$15
- Drain plug washer: $1-$2
- Total per change: $40-$62
One-Time Tool Investment:
- Jack and jack stands: $100-$200
- Basic socket set: $30-$50
- Oil filter wrench: $10-$20
- Drain pan: $15-$25
- Funnel and misc supplies: $10-$20
- Total tool investment: $165-$315
Professional Service Costs
Quick-Lube Shop:
- Conventional oil change: $40-$60
- Synthetic oil change: $70-$100
Dealership Service:
- Conventional oil change: $50-$75
- Synthetic oil change: $90-$130
Break-Even Analysis
After purchasing tools, you’ll break even after:
- 3-4 oil changes compared to quick-lube shops
- 5-6 oil changes compared to dealerships
Annual savings (assuming 2 oil changes per year):
- vs Quick-lube: $60-$90 saved annually
- vs Dealership: $100-$140 saved annually
Over five years of F-150 ownership (10 oil changes), you’ll save $600-$1,400 by doing it yourself.
Special Considerations for Different F-150 Models
Certain F-150 variants have unique oil change considerations.
EcoBoost Engines (2.7L and 3.5L)
Must use full synthetic oil—no exceptions. The turbochargers generate extreme heat that conventional oil cannot withstand.
Check oil level frequently—some owners report higher oil consumption, especially under heavy loads. Check every 1,000 miles.
Consider more frequent changes when towing heavily—turbocharged engines work harder when towing, degrading oil faster.
Diesel F-150 (3.0L Power Stroke)
Requires diesel-specific oil with appropriate certifications (CJ-4 or higher).
Larger oil capacity (10 quarts) means higher per-change costs but longer intervals between changes.
Diesel oil appears dirtier faster—this is normal. Diesel combustion creates more soot that darkens oil quickly.
Hybrid F-150 (PowerBoost)
Follows same process as gas engines—the hybrid system doesn’t change oil change procedures.
May have longer intervals because the electric motor assists the gas engine, reducing engine operating hours relative to miles driven.

Advanced Tips for Experienced DIYers
Once comfortable with basic oil changes, consider these advanced practices.
Oil Analysis Services
Send used oil samples to laboratories for analysis. Services like Blackstone Labs provide detailed reports showing:
- Metal wear particles (indicates engine wear)
- Fuel dilution (indicates fuel system issues)
- Coolant contamination (indicates leak)
- Remaining oil life (helps optimize change intervals)
Cost is $30-$40 per analysis but provides valuable engine health insights.
Extended Drain Intervals
With high-quality synthetic oil and oil analysis confirmation, you may safely extend change intervals to 12,000-15,000 miles under ideal conditions.
Requirements:
- Premium synthetic oil (Amsoil Signature Series, Mobil 1 Extended Performance, etc.)
- Regular oil analysis confirming oil condition
- Normal service conditions (no severe service)
- No oil consumption between changes
Catch Can Installation
Oil catch cans capture crankcase vapors before they re-enter the intake, especially beneficial for direct-injection EcoBoost engines. Benefits include:
- Keeps intake valves cleaner
- Reduces carbon buildup
- Maintains engine efficiency longer
Frequently Asked Questions
Can I use conventional oil in a newer F-150? Check your owner’s manual. Many newer F-150s, especially EcoBoost models, require synthetic oil. Using conventional when synthetic is specified can void warranty coverage.
What happens if I overfill the oil? Overfilling can cause foam formation, reducing lubrication effectiveness. Excess oil can also enter the PCV system, causing issues. If significantly overfilled, drain excess oil to the proper level.
Should I change oil based on mileage or time? Whichever comes first. Even if you don’t reach the mileage interval, change oil annually as it degrades over time from temperature cycles and moisture accumulation.
Can I switch from conventional to synthetic oil? Yes, absolutely. Switching to synthetic is an upgrade that provides better protection. You can switch at any time.
How do I dispose of the old oil filter? Let it drain completely (12+ hours), then take it to any facility that accepts used oil. Most recycling centers and auto parts stores accept filters.
